Triboelectric Probe


DESCRIPTION

The TC sensor detects the passage of particles through the gas, converting this physical phenomenon into an electric signal that is proportional to the level of dust.

Use an internal rotary switch to compare the signal generated by the TC sensor and the pre-set threshold. You can set an alarm at the required value.
If the alarm is caused by a broken filtering element, this can be identified if connected to devices of the ECO series, which are provided with this type of control device.
